Well its still all to play for as far as Dublin are concerned. We have Galway in Parnell Park in the final game next Sunday afternoon with a place in the quarter finals at stake. We are level on the League table with 4 points each, but with Dublin + 4 on scoring difference, with Galway - 4, so a win or a draw will send the Dubs through. Has to be said its disappointing that we cant seem to do well once we leave Parnell Park at the moment.
